Adjustment of Warrant Price. Upon each adjustment in the Warrant Share Number pursuant to any of the foregoing provisions of this Section 4, the Warrant Price shall be adjusted, to the nearest ten thousandth of one cent, to the product obtained by multiplying the Warrant Price immediately prior to such adjustment in the Warrant Share Number by a fraction, the numerator of which shall be the Warrant Share Number immediately before giving effect to such adjustment and the denominator of which shall be the Warrant Share Number immediately after giving effect to such adjustment; provided, however, that if at any time, as a result of any adjustments hereunder, the Warrant Price shall be less than the par value per share of Warrant Stock, then the price payable per share of Warrant Stock by the Holder hereunder in the event of an exercise of this Warrant at such time in whole or in part shall be an amount equal to the par value per share of such Warrant Stock.
